Legal Use of the DC 429 Form

The DC 429 form serves a specific legal purpose within the Virginia civil court system. It is primarily used for tenants to assert complaints regarding their rental agreements or conditions. Understanding the legal implications of this form is crucial for both tenants and landlords, as it establishes the basis for any legal action that may follow. Proper use of the form can lead to resolution of disputes and protection of tenant rights.
